Want to challenge your family to a Christmas light scavenger hunt? Just print a set of game cards (they’re free), and you’re good to go. There are four, bingo-style cards, and each one is different.
Since we’ll be playing in the car, I laminated our cards. This will allow us to use dry or wet erase markers on them.
